Police hunt suspect in two Manhattan bank robberies

NEW YORK

The first happened Friday morning at Popular Community Bank on Delancey Street on the Lower East Side.

Police say less than half an hour later, the same man robbed a Capital One Bank on East 34th Street.

In both incidents, he handed the tellers a note demanding $7,000, and threatening them with a gun.

He took off with a little more than $2800 after both robberies. There were no injuries in either incident.

The suspect is described as a black male, approximately 5'8" tall, weighing 165 lbs., with a medium build. He was last seen wearing a gray skull cap, black jacket, black hooded sweatshirt, black jeans, black shoes and black sunglasses.
